Metal Gear Rising: Revengance clearly deals with trouble in a way we haven’t been previously used to. The E3 exclusive trailer below shows the extent and clear focus on the hack and slash attributes that Raiden possesses. It seems to reflect a style more familiar to Devil May Cry and Ninja Gaiden which obviously strips away the typical and incredibly stealthy gameplay fans of the series are used to.

Now at E3 2012, a seven minute Demo has been brought to our attention that shows us the true intentions of Raiden and his blade. It details Raiden performing various deadly moves on enemies that haven’t noticed him yet, so if we can call that sneaking around or something we are more accustomed to with the Metal Gear series then great.

It is mentioned and shown constantly that the sword you wield can be used to cut freely, you choose the slice and angle whilst the blade does the rest of the work. The sword is not only useful for enemies but is incredibly useful in regards to the environment. For example a structure that has support beams, if you cut those beams the structure falls over and could result in multiple kills without having to encounter anyone. The different style of this game in regards to other Metal Gear titles is partially down to Platinum Games who are responsible for the combo’s and general sword combat. The demo gives a real insight into the mechanics of the game and what to expect, opinions at the ready.
